Painfully, it has been three year since the Nigerian music industry lost a great talent. One of the great singing stars, Goldie suddenly died just hours after she returned from a US trip on February 14th 2013. Her best friend and media personality, Denrele Edu, who was with her in her last moments, visited her graveside yesterday, Sunday February 14, 2016 to stay with her for a while.
